Avail: The second phase of airdrop claims will last until 0:00 on May 16
On May 13th, Avail, a modular blockchain project on Polygon, announced that the second phase of their airdrop will continue until midnight on May 16th. As previously reported, on May 8th, Avail announced the start of the second phase of their airdrop. In order to reward the Avail community, the second phase includes rewards for multiple groups, including:
Rewards for more Clash of Nodes participants;
Rewards for users of the Polygon PoS LiquidStake protocol.
